Fetal Ovarian Cysts: Study of Ultrasound Classification
Part of Women’s health & pregnancy clinical trials.
This research studies how doctors identify and classify ovarian cysts (fluid-filled sacs on the ovaries) found in unborn babies during pregnancy ultrasounds. The goal is to improve how these cysts are managed after birth by using a standardized classification system.

Who can take part
- You are currently pregnant
- You are 18 years old or older
- Your baby (or babies, if expecting multiples) has a fluid-filled sac on the ovary seen on ultrasound
- The cyst can be found at any point during your pregnancy
- You are willing to sign an informed consent form and participate in the study
